It is beyond the scope of this short article to cover every you can possibly imagine mix of family situations, but here is a basic format for a typically worded invite, with some typical choices italicized and described in nearby notes: Keep in mind that complete first names and middle names are used (no labels!), and nothing is shortened except titles like Mr - create wedding invitation online., Mrs., Dr.

The bride's name is noted before the groom's, the groom has a title (Mr.) however the bride-to-be does not. The British spelling of the word "honour" is used for a church ceremony - wedding invitation atlanta. State names, years, dates and times are all drawn up fully, and note that "half after 4 o'clock" is utilized rather than "four-thirty." Commas are utilized only to separate the day and date, and the city and state.

The RSVP due date on your action card must be one month before your wedding date, so that you have sufficient time to determine seating arrangements, then have escort cards and place cards printed. Here is an example of a traditional reaction card: The favour of a reply is asked for before the twenty-sixth of AugustM will attendM will be not able to go to Keep in mind the English spelling of the word "favour." Reaction cards must never ever request the variety of guests coming to the weddinginstead, the specific names of visitors who are being invited are shown on your envelope( s), and those visitors who can come to the wedding will so indicate by composing their names in the appropriate blank on the card.

Many couples drop the traditional "M" in front of the blank line, so guests can compose their names more delicately. best wedding invitation sites. A pre-addressed, stamped envelope accompanies the more conventional type of response card, however some modern versions are designed as a postcard, with the address and mark put on the rear end of the card.

Because an instructions card is a fairly recent advancement, there are no stringent guidelines regarding its format. You can provide the info either in the type of specific written directions, or additionally you can provide an illustrated map.

Depending upon your particular scenarios, you might be required to provide any or all of the following type of details: Valet parkingIf this is being provided, it needs to be shown instantly following the driving instructions. Group transport arrangements you have made for your guestsIndicate where and when your visitors need to satisfy to take the transport, and in setting a departure time, allow an extra 15 minutes to guarantee an on-time arrival.

Child care plans that you have madeA fantastic method to encourage visitors with kids to participate in, while keeping the kids from crashing your party, if that's your preference. Appropriate attire for the weddingFor example, "black tie" for a formal wedding event, or "garden shoes suggested" for an outdoor wedding event where you do not want the women aerating the yard with spiked heels.

Other things to doIf it's a location wedding event, you may desire to provide info on location destinations. Who is hosting the weddingThe request to come to the weddingThe names of the coupleThe area of the weddingThe date and timeReception informationDress CodeRSVP detailsA standard wedding event invite would usually originate from the parents of the bride-to-be, as tradition dictates that they host the day and bear the cost. This is not constantly the case now and times are altering.

If the bride's moms and dads are hosting the wedding event, the RSVP's would be posted to the moms and dad's address. Need to you not be decreasing the standard path, you put simply yourself down as hosts, just fine-tune the wording (romantic wedding invitation wording from bride and groom). You may select to have your event and reception in the exact same place so its important to consist of on your invite that the ceremony will occur in (name of venue) and finest to include" followed by a reception" so that the guests understand they will be going to the event and reception in the exact same location.

The rules are nearly exactly the very same for same-sex couples, the only difference is which names goes first. If one set of parents are paying for the wedding event then etiquette determines their names will go first, both otherwise it is your choice how you note your names, maybe going alphabetically may resolve any prospective issues (making wedding invitation online).
